Title: Structural Differences in the NOE-derived Structure of G-T Mismatched DNA relative to Normal DNA are Correlated with Differences in (13)C Relaxation-based Internal Dynamics PubMed: 12051946
Deposition date: 2002-01-09 Original release date: 2002-09-10
Authors: Isaacs, R.; Rayens, W.; Spielmann, H.
Citation: Isaacs, R.; Rayens, W.; Spielmann, H.. "Structural Differences in the NOE-derived Structure of G-T Mismatched DNA relative to Normal DNA are Correlated with Differences in (13)C Relaxation-based Internal Dynamics" J. Mol. Biol. 319, 191-207 (2002).
